Replacement Window Costs - The average cost for home window replacement services typically ranges from $300 to $700 per window, depending on size and material. Larger or custom-designed windows can cost significantly more, sometimes exceeding $1,000 each. Local pros can provide estimates tailored to specific project needs.
Material Expenses - Costs vary based on window materials such as vinyl, wood, or fiberglass, with vinyl generally being the most affordable at around $200 to $600 per window. Wood and fiberglass options tend to be more expensive, often ranging from $500 to $1,000 or more per window. Prices depend on quality and style preferences.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for window replacement services typically range from $150 to $500 per window, influenced by the complexity of installation and local market rates. Some projects may involve additional costs for removing old windows or custom fitting. Local service providers can offer detailed estimates based on project scope.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include disposal of old windows, which can add $50 to $150 per window, and upgrades like energy-efficient features or special hardware. These costs vary depending on specific choices and installation requirements. Consulting with local contractors can help clarify potential additional exp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
